登录  
 加关注
   显示下一条  |  关闭
温馨提示!由于新浪微博认证机制调整,您的新浪微博帐号绑定已过期,请重新绑定!立即重新绑定新浪微博》  |  关闭

博纳德的信息驿站

中国公民网络问政第一站

 
 
 

日志

 
 
关于我

智圆行方、胆大心细、临事有长有短、与人不激不随。人不要互相蔑视,又互相奉承。不要总希望自己高于别人,又常常爬在别人面前

HTML语言教程之八:框架页面(Frames)  

2006-11-07 21:28:29|  分类: 博客知识 |  标签: |举报 |字号 订阅

  下载LOFTER 我的照片书  |

HTML语言教程之八:框架页面(Frames) - 博纳德 - 博纳德的信息驿站

HTML语言手册

    HTML是Hepertext Markup Language的缩写,翻译成中文是超文本标记语言。它是纯文本文件,因此用记事簿之类的文本编辑器就可以编写。HTML文件一般以htm 或 html位扩展名,这就是我们平时浏览的网页。浏览器能够解释HTML标记,并按设计要求显示出来。

    每个HTML标记都要用尖括号括起来。每一标记都必须指明开始和结束,在标记前加斜杠表示该标记的结束。因此,在标记的开始和结束之间的区域就是该标记的作用域。例如:

  <p>被显示的文本</p>

  下面分类逐一介绍各个标记的意义。

 

HTML语言教程之八:框架页面(Frames)

 

框架Frames的基本语法

<frameset> 
  <frame src="url">
  <noframes> ... </noframes>
</frameset>

例如:

      <FRAMESET>
         <FRAME SRC="url">
         <NOFRAMES> 
          <p>此网页使用了框架,但您的浏览器不支持框架。</p>
         </NOFRAMES>
      </FRAMESET>
<noframes> 标记后的文字用于不支持框架的浏览器中。

各窗口的尺寸设置 <frameset cols=#>

纵向排列多个窗口:

<frameset cols=30%,20%,50%>
<frame src="A.html">
<frame src="B.html">
<frame src="C.html">
</frameset>

图示:

A B C
 

横向排列多个窗口 <frameset rows=#>

<frameset rows=25%,25%,50%>
<frame src="A.html">
<frame src="B.html">
<frame src="C.html">
</frameset>

图示:

A
B
C


纵横排列多个窗口:

<frameset cols=20%,*>
<frame src="A.html">
     <frameset rows=40%,*>
     <frame src="B.html">
     <frame src="C.html">
     </frameset>
</frameset>

图示:

A B
C

不允许各窗口改变大小 <frame noresize>

缺省设置是允许各窗口改变大小的。

超链指向的目标框架(Frame Target)

框架命名 <frame <a href=url target=框架名>
例如:

<frameset cols=50%,50%>
<frame src="A.html" >
<frame src="B.html" >
</frameset>

图示:

A B

四种常用的目标框架
<a href=url target=_blank>  新窗口
<a href=url target=_self>   本窗口
<a href=url target=_parent> 父窗口
<a href=url target=_top>    整个浏览器窗口

边框的设置 <frame frameborder=#> #=yes, no / 1, 0

<frameset rows=30%,*>
<frame src="Acol.html" frameborder=1>
<frameset cols=30%,*>
     <frame src="Bcol.html" frameborder=0>
     <frame src="Ccol.html" frameborder=0>
</frameset>
</frameset>

(A 有边框,B、C 没有)

框架间空白区域的设置
<frameset framespacing=#> #=空白区域的大小
例如:

<frameset rows=30%,* framespacing=100>
<frame src="Acol.html">
<frameset cols=30%,*>
     <frame src="Bcol.html">
     <frame src="Ccol.html">
</frameset>
</frameset>

边框色彩 <frameset bordercolor=#>

页面空白 <frame marginwidth=# marginheight=#>

<frameset cols=50%,50%>
<frame src="A.html">
<frame src="A.html" 
    marginwidth=50 
    marginheight=50>
</frameset>

滚动条设置 <frame scrolling=#> 
#=yes, no, auto,缺省值是 auto。 

浮动窗口 <iframe src=# =##> ... </iframe>
src#=初始页面的URL,name##=(Frame Name) ... = 此处文字将只出现在不支持框架的浏览器中。例如:

<center>
<iframe src="A.html" >
   Here is a Floating Frame
</iframe>
<br><br>
<a href="A.html" target="window">Load A</A><BR>
<a href="B.html" target="window">Load B</A><BR>
<a href="Ccol.html" target="window">Load C</A><BR>
</center>
图示:点击 这里 去观看一个实际示例。

 A.html 

Load A
Load B
Load C

1、页面标记 2、字体标记 3、文本格式标记 4、图像标记  5、表单标记 6、表格标记 7、表格标记高级
8、框架标记 9、会移动的文字 10、多媒体页面

参考

 

 

参考

 

 

参考

 

 

参考资料
上一页
下一页
 
  评论这张
 
阅读(685)| 评论(1)

历史上的今天

评论

<#--最新日志,群博日志--> <#--推荐日志--> <#--引用记录--> <#--博主推荐--> <#--随机阅读--> <#--首页推荐--> <#--历史上的今天--> <#--被推荐日志--> <#--上一篇,下一篇--> <#-- 热度 --> <#-- 网易新闻广告 --> <#--右边模块结构--> <#--评论模块结构--> <#--引用模块结构--> <#--博主发起的投票-->
 
 
 
 
 
 
 
 
 
 
 
 
 
 

页脚

网易公司版权所有 ©1997-2018